You have to understand the nature of Yellow Springs. It's different. It's like "Weird" Austin TX on a much, much smaller scale. They have kept it a village for decades, because there has been demand to build more and more there since forever.

There really isn't a need for affordable housing in Yellow Springs. It's just a developer trying to make a buck. Lots and lots of affordable housing in Fairborn, Xenia, and Springfield. I'm not at all a fan of the Leftist politics of the town (Huge gay rights and lots of signs that read "Be Kind, Wear a Mask"), but it really should remain the "way that it is."

Dave grew up and spent all of his summers in Yellow Springs because his dad worked at Antioch College. Antioch was always "out there".

Made national news in the 1990's for its absolute consent approach to sexual assault. You had to get verbal permission for every base you were trying to achieve!

It's really hard for people to understand the fight without understanding the town. It's quite different. I'm kind of surprised they are even letting him go forward with the Comedy Club idea, but he's a favored son and rich, so there's that.

And just to add, there's almost no way a newly allowed housing development in Yellow Springs with brand new houses starts anywhere under 400K in price range.
